7 October 2020Maphumulo Local Municipality raps up the 4-day One Home One Garden Campaign to put a squeeze to poverty.
This initiative taken by the Gender and Vulnerable Group portfolio committee led by Portfolio Chairperson Cllr Betty Luthuli was aimed to uplift and empower those women who are working as groups doing community gardens with planting equipment that will be useful to them to carry on with their gardens. These women led organizations were supported with;
- Wheel barrows
- Hand Hoe handle and hand hoes
- Watering cans
- Steel rakes
- Sow and boar feed for pigs
- Sweet Feeds for pigs
- Garden steel rakes
- Carrot seeds
- Spinach seeds
- Cabbage seeds
This was a delayed program of action for woman’s month, however as the country faces the covid-19 pandemic, the Covid19 regulations gave a pause to the program.
This program is held by Maphumulo Local Municipality in partnership with the Department of Agriculture. The program will visit all Wards around Maphumulo.
